Output 2584073011d6030ab279accba75e811e0fba5c73dc82a98a3d6ebf4789511850:0

value
10743404
script pubkey
OP_HASH160 OP_PUSHBYTES_20 30fc1a2c180ec794a022625ebb974bcc94ffabc0 OP_EQUAL
address
36A2N82gcfkAEKsRYhSQoLQEGV1D8iJpbe
transaction
2584073011d6030ab279accba75e811e0fba5c73dc82a98a3d6ebf4789511850
spent
true